Quantum Computing Patent IBM 146.1 Alphabet 112.2 Microsoft 91.1 Rigetti Computing 44.8 Amazon 24.8

IBM leads the pack in terms of the average number of forward citations per U.S quantum patent, indicating the high quality and impact of its patents in the quantum computing space. Alphabet and Microsoft also have significant average citation numbers, showcasing the importance of their contributions to the field.

Investors interested in quantum computing should keep a close eye on patent activity to gauge the innovation and competitiveness of companies in this space. The number and quality of patents can provide valuable insights into the future growth and success of quantum computing companies.

The quantum computing industry is experiencing significant growth, with IBM, Alphabet, and Microsoft leading the way in U.S. quantum computing patents awarded in 2024. Quantum computers have the potential to revolutionize problem-solving by encoding data in qubits, allowing for complex calculations that classical computers struggle with. The global quantum computing market is projected to reach substantial values by 2040, attracting investors eager to capitalize on this emerging technology.

While the market shows immense promise, quantum computing is still in its early stages, facing challenges that need to be addressed for practical use. Monitoring patent activity is crucial for investors, providing insights into companies’ innovation and competitiveness. The blog highlights the key players in the quantum computing space, including pure plays like IonQ, Rigetti Computing, and D-Wave Quantum, as well as tech giants IBM, Alphabet, Microsoft, and Amazon.
